==Control engineering== In [[control engineering]] and [[control theory]], the transfer function is derived with the [[Laplace transform]]. The transfer function was the primary tool used in classical control engineering. A [[transfer function matrix|transfer matrix]] can be obtained for any linear system to analyze its dynamics and other properties; each element of a transfer matrix is a transfer function relating a particular input variable to an output variable. A representation bridging [[state space]] and transfer function methods was proposed by [[Howard Harry Rosenbrock|Howard H. Rosenbrock]], and is known as the [[Rosenbrock system matrix]].
